Joint Venture Proposal — Haldane Partnership (Managers Only)

Orvex Industries has proposed a joint venture with Calbright Foods to co-develop the Seabriar distribution corridor. Terms under discussion: 55/45 equity split, shared warehousing in Ferndock, three-year exclusivity. Sales leads should not reference the venture in client conversations until legal review closes. Pipeline impact estimates are being drafted. Strategic context appears in the note below.

management briefing: Headcount on the Belix team goes from 60 to 93 by the end of November. Gross margin on Belix came in at 23 percent against a plan of 47 percent.

- [ ] Key ceremony, step 7 — Replica-lag alarm keys. Plugin authors integrating with the Quellwood lag-alarm API must witness the regeneration of the signing key that authorizes read-replica lag alerts. Confirm both custodians are present, the airgapped laptop shows a clean attestation, and the old key is marked retired in the ledger. To decrypt the ceremony archive, enter the passphrase recorded below.

recovery phrase for bajeg-hahop: holix-quenok-praox-eliius-giliel-holath-istix-tamvan-fenir-aldeth

Finance Review Summary — Orvale Pilot

The six-store pilot with the Orvale Mercantile chain closed the quarter slightly ahead of forecast. Unit margins held at plan despite heavier promotional support in the Dunmore region. Sales leads should treat these figures as provisional pending the final reconciliation. One additional matter is recorded below in confidence.

confidential, hafop-yahif: The eastern region missed its Ralir quota by 57.3 percent last quarter. Gilysax Freight plans to raise the Gilmir list price by 48.5 percent in October. The pricing group signed off on a budget of $387.5 million for Project Tamael. The renewal with Julirax Freight closes at $482.3 million a year, 6.7 percent above the last contract.

## Deployment

The Hueguard contrast-audit service deploys as a single container behind the Amberfield gateway. It crawls staging builds nightly, flags any text element below the required contrast ratio, and posts a report to the release channel. Deploy after every design-token change, since cached palettes go stale. Rollbacks are safe; reports are idempotent. The service reads its runtime configuration from the values below.

service settings:
ralael:
  pin: 7453
  tenant: zorath
  seal: seal_087806e4
  metrics_host: metrics.ralael.paliqworks.example
  standby_team: fraath
  escalation: praok-istiel
  nonce: 10e083